How much do internship camera systems engineer jobs pay per hour?

As of May 28, 2026, the average hourly pay for internship camera systems engineer in Columbus, OH is $18.66,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.58 and $20.19 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Internship Camera Systems Engineer vs Camera Systems Engineer?

AspectInternship Camera Systems EngineerCamera Systems Engineer
QualificationsEnrolled in or recent graduate of relevant engineering or technical degreeBachelor's or higher in electrical, computer, or systems engineering
Work EnvironmentInternship programs, entry-level projects, supervised tasksFull-time professional role, responsible for design, development, and testing
Industry UsageUsed in training, educational, or entry-level contexts within tech and automotive sectorsEstablished role in automotive, security, and surveillance industries

The main difference is that an Internship Camera Systems Engineer is a temporary, entry-level position aimed at gaining experience, while a Camera Systems Engineer is a full-time professional responsible for designing and maintaining camera systems. Interns typically work under supervision, whereas full engineers lead projects and make technical decisions.
